This 3 Hour course will meet your one time Certification Requirements to start selling Flood Insurance in the state of Wyoming. No additional reporting fees!
In the course, you'll learn about the history of the National Flood Insurance Program, and how flood zones are categorized. We'll look at how to use flood zone maps, and what insurance products are available for homes at risk. We'll also cover community partipaction and how that affects flood zone policies.
